Is there is a function or way to do this :
A = [2015,10,07;2015,10,07;2014,11,08;2014,11,08;2013,09,08;2005,10,03;2005,10,03]
Using matrix A, obtain this matrix a:
a = [2015,10,07;2014,11,08;2013,09,08;,2005,10,03]

Use unique(). It will be a good exercise for you to try to figure out how to call it to do what you want. You'll learn more than if we just hand over the answer. If you just can't do it, let us know.
